II. Historical Evolution of Advertising

A. Early Forms of Advertising

Advertising, in different forms, has actually been an integral part of human history given that ancient times. Early civilizations used simple approaches to promote items and services, leveraging fundamental communication methods to reach potential consumers. Some early types of advertising include:

  • Pictorial Signage: In ancient markets, traders used pictorial indications and signs to recognize their shops and suggest the products they used. These visual hints worked as an early type of branding and helped illiterate people acknowledge services.
  • Town Criers: In middle ages Europe, town criers played a crucial role in sharing info and advertising occasions. They would publicly reveal news, proclamations, and spot announcements, functioning as human "loudspeakers" for businesses and authorities.
  • Handbills and Posters: In the 17th and 18th centuries, printed handbills and posters ended up being popular advertising tools. These promotional products were plastered on walls, trees, and other public spaces to inform the regional community about items, services, and events.

B. The Birth of Modern Advertising

The Industrial Revolution in the 19th century produced substantial changes to the advertising landscape. Developments in innovation and mass production, combined with the development of city centers, produced brand-new opportunities for services to reach bigger audiences. Key milestones in the birth of modern-day advertising consist of:

  • Newspapers and Magazines: With the rise of industrialization and the printing press, newspapers and magazines emerged as popular advertising platforms. Companies started placing paid ads in publications, targeting particular demographics based upon readership.
  • Branding and Logos: As competitors increased, organizations acknowledged the need for differentiation. They started adopting logo designs and slogans to establish brand name identities that consumers might recognize and trust.
  • Advertising Agencies: In the late 19th century, the first ad agency were established, marking a shift from specific services managing their promotions to customized firms offering advertising services. These companies brought a more strategic and innovative technique to advertising.

Search Engine Marketing (SEM)

Search Engine Marketing (SEM) is a kind of paid advertising that aims to increase a website's presence on online search engine results pages (SERPs). It includes bidding on particular keywords appropriate to business, and when users search for those keywords, the advertisements appear at the top or bottom of the search results page. SEM can be extremely effective as it targets users actively searching for services or products connected to the advertiser's offerings. Google Ads (formerly known as Google AdWords) is the most popular platform for SEM, however other online search engine like Bing likewise provide comparable advertising opportunities.
